why does gatsby throws such lavish parties

Gatsby really is a mystery, but not such a mystery as people make him out to be. The parties have nothing to do with Gatsby himself. He doesn't care if he attends and usually can't be found. The parties are a statement.

Gatsby throws such lavish and expensive parties because he wants people to know his name, but more importantly, he wants Daisy to know him.
